The Senior SQL Developer will play a critical role in Davies' Business Intelligence function, supporting the design and delivery of analytical datasets, reporting logic, and data structures that power enterprise decision-making. This individual will work closely with BI analysts, operations leadership, and data science teams to translate complex business requirements into performant SQL solutions: from engineering large, feature-rich datasets for machine learning models to building the query logic behind operational KPIs. The role requires someone who thrives in a complex data environment spanning multiple acquired systems of record across insurance lines of business.
Analytical SQL Development & Feature Engineering
  • Write complex, performant SQL to query, transform, and join data across multiple source systems into analytical datasets, including large-scale feature engineering (100+ features) for fraud detection and machine learning use cases.
  • Develop and maintain stored procedures, functions, and views that serve as the backbone for Power BI reports, operational dashboards, and executive reporting.
  • Translate business requirements into SQL logic: for example, converting defined KPI specifications into reliable, well-documented query structures that operations teams depend on daily.
Reporting & BI Support
  • Partner with Power BI developers and BI analysts to build and optimize the SQL layer underlying dashboards and semantic models.
  • Assist with UAT for new reports and reporting structures, validating data accuracy, edge cases, and performance under production conditions. Support the build-out of new reporting frameworks, including designing query patterns for net-new KPI sets across business units.
Data Integration & Transformation
  • Work with data from multiple acquired systems with differing schemas, naming conventions, and business logic: normalizing and reconciling data to enable cross-system reporting.
  • Build and maintain ETL/ELT processes using SSIS, stored procedures, or other tools to move and transform data between source systems and reporting layers.
  • Create and maintain data feeds and integrations with both internal platforms and external partners.
Performance Optimization & Quality
  • Tune queries, indexes, execution plans, and stored procedures for performance: particularly for large, complex datasets that serve time-sensitive reporting. Implement data quality checks and reconciliation processes to ensure integrity across fragmented source systems.
  • Profile data to identify anomalies, gaps, and quality issues before they reach downstream consumers.
Documentation & Collaboration
  • Write clear technical documentation for all SQL objects, data transformations, and business logic.
  • Collaborate with business stakeholders to understand requirements, clarify ambiguities, and provide technical feedback on feasibility and approach. Participate in code reviews and contribute to team standards for SQL development.
